Macro Ctrl Key
 
I created a macro to wrap text and assigned the key of Ctrl W. I also put
this in my personal Excel file so it was available at anytime. However now I
find out the Ctrl W has been assigned by microsoft for closing a worksbook.
When I go in to change the ctrl key to a ctrl shift w it will not let me.
Not only that it won't let me delete the key.

Any suggestions.

Gwen

Macro Ctrl Key
 
Try assigning "Ctrl [shift] W" (capital W).
